Viburnum removal services involve the careful elimination of viburnum shrubs and bushes from residential or commercial properties. These specialists typically assess the size and location of the plants, then employ appropriate tools and techniques to remove the vegetation efficiently. The process may include cutting back the plants, digging out root systems, and disposing of the debris in an environmentally responsible manner. Professional removal ensures that the plants are taken out safely without damaging surrounding landscaping or structures.
Many property owners seek viburnum removal to address specific problems caused by these shrubs. Overgrown viburnum can become unsightly, block views, or encroach on walkways and driveways. In some cases, viburnum plants may become diseased or infested with pests, making removal necessary to prevent the spread to other plants. Additionally, viburnum can sometimes outgrow their space, leading to a crowded or unbalanced landscape. Removing these plants can help restore the natural beauty and health of a property's outdoor environment.

The overview below groups typical Viburnum Removal proj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Roane County, TN.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Viburnum Removal - For routine removal of a few viburnum bushes,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many smaller jobs fall within this range, depending on the number of plants and accessibility.
Medium-Sized Projects - When removing several viburnum shrubs across a landscape, costs often range from $600 to $1,500. These projects are common for homeowners seeking partial landscape updates or shrub thinning.
Larger or Complex Jobs - Full removal of extensive viburnum hedges or multiple clusters can cost $1,500 to $3,000 or more. Fewer projects reach this tier, usually involving significant landscaping or difficult terrain.
Full Replacement or Landscaping - Complete removal and replacement of viburnum with new plants or landscape redesign can exceed $3,000, with larger, more complex projects reaching $5,000+. Such jobs are less frequent and depend on the scope of the work involved.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
